Which card earns the most?

When it comes to choosing a credit card, the right card for you is usually dependent on your goals for earning rewards and your personal spending habits. Both the Southwest Rapid Rewards Plus and Capital One Venture cards are solid travel cards, so let’s take a look at a spending example to see how each card might benefit you.

Southwest Rapid Rewards® Plus vs. the Capital One Venture Rewards spending example

Spending category Amount Southwest Rapid Rewards® Plus Capital One Venture Rewards
*Assumes other travel is booked through Capital One Travel.
Groceries $4,687 4,687 9,374
Dining $2,375 2,375 4,750
Gas $1,313 1,313 2,626
Apparel and services $1,434 1,434 2,868
Streaming $1,200 2,400 2,400
Entertainment $1,200 1,200 2,400
Internet cable and phone $1,200 2,400 2,400
Personal care products and services $646 646 1,292
Southwest travel $1,440 2,880 2,880
Hotels and rental cars $1,440 2,880 7,200*
Anniversary bonus 3,000
Total $16,935 25,215 38,190

In this spending example, the Capital One Venture Rewards card earns about 34 percent more rewards than the Rapid Rewards Plus card. The 2X on all “other” spending makes a considerable difference in how much you can earn with the Venture Rewards card — which also makes it a much better card for everyday spending.

That doesn’t mean the Rapid Rewards Plus is without its place. Although the card earns less than the Venture Rewards card on most everyday expenses, it does earn 2X points on Southwest purchases. And the card comes with valuable benefits when you fly with Southwest — including two free checked bags and 25 percent back on eligible in-flight purchases. It also comes with an annual anniversary bonus of 3,000 points, which closes the earnings gap slightly. So if you’re a frequent Southwest traveler, you may want to consider using this card when flying Southwest.

Why should you get the Southwest Rapid Rewards® Plus Credit Card?

Additional benefits

One perk of a co-branded like the Southwest Rapid Rewards Plus is the ability to earn points and benefits with airlines or hotels you frequent. As Southwest Airlines’ entry-level card, the Rapid Reward Plus offers basic perks and benefits:

  • 25 percent back on in-flight purchases
  • 2 EarlyBird Check-In upgrades each year
  • Lost luggage reimbursement (up to $3,000 per passenger) and baggage delay insurance (up to $100 per day for three days)
  • Extended warranty and purchase protection (terms apply)
  • Annual cardmember account anniversary bonus of 3,000 bonus points
  • Complimentary DoorDash DashPass (terms apply)
  • Boost of 10,000 Companion Pass qualifying points each year

Although other Southwest cards come with the opportunity to earn points toward either A-List and A-List Preferred status, the benefits available with Southwest Rapid Rewards Plus are still pretty solid — especially considering it’s an entry-level card.

Why should you get the Capital One Venture Rewards Credit Card?

Additional benefits

The Capital One Venture card offers cardholders access to the Capital One Travel portal. This portal includes neat features like price prediction, price watch, price drop protection, price match guarantee and “cancel for any reason” to cardholders who book accommodations through the site.

In addition to the travel portal, other noteworthy Venture Rewards card benefits include:

  • Up to a $100 credit for Global Entry or TSA PreCheck
  • Lost luggage reimbursement
  • 2 complimentary visits to Capital One airport lounges
  • 24-hour travel assistance services, which can help you get cash if your card is lost or stolen
  • Car rental insurance, extended warranty coverage, fraud coverage and travel accident insurance
  • Virtual credit card numbers
  • Capital One Eno assistant
  • Access to exclusive events, restaurants and more
  • A $50 experience credit and other benefits with Lifestyle Collection hotel stays

Redemption options

The main redemption options include booking travel through the Capital One rewards portal, receiving a statement credit for recent eligible travel purchases (within the last 90 days) or transferring miles to partner airline and hotel programs. If you don’t want to redeem your miles for travel, you can also cash them out in the form of a statement credit, check, gift cards, Amazon.com or PayPal purchases and more.
